DAY OF HORROR
It started off as a New Year's Eve celebration and ended with the loss of a life. Below we outline Petero Baleinapuka's movements on December 31, 2019.

8am - Baleinapuka wakes up. Ms O'Donnell and Baleinapuka have breakfast
10am - Visit Ms O'Donnell aunt's house
11.15am - The couple go to Cossies R Us to buy swimmers before Baleinapuka buys cigarettes from Coles. They stop at Liquorland Woonona to buy a cartoon of Tooheys beer and a bottle of wine.
1pm - Couple return home to have lunch. They watch television before Baleinapuka has a nap.
8pm - They walk to Sandon Point Surf Club and stay for one drink.
9.10pm - Arrive at The Beaches Hotel, Thirroul by Uber but are unable to get into the ticketed event.
9.30pm - Left venue to return home to Woonona unit.
10.18pm - Ms O'Donnell's last communication with her brother.
10.38pm - Ms O'Donnell stabbed to death with two kitchen knives. Baleinapuka bandages hands, changes his clothes and shoes and drinks beers.
11.57pm - Baleinapuka takes Ms O'Donnell's bank card and leaves in car.
11.59pm - Detectives in unmarked car notice Baleinapuka's erratic driving and attempt to pull him over.
12.05am - Baleinapuka crashes car and is arrested. Police attend unit and find Ms O'Donnell's body.
5.20pm January 1 - Police interview Baleinapuka where he confesses to stabbing Ms O'Donnell and he is charged with her murder.
